Looking for more freedom and autonomy in your role as a Structural Engineer? Could you benefit from working in a small, dynamic and forward‑thinking practice that rewards your efforts properly with genuine career progression?

This growing, highly‑reputable practice is creating a lasting impact on the local landscape, and due to some recent key project wins is looking to add an experienced and ambitious Structural Engineer with UK design experience to their growing team.

  • Hybrid Working
  • 25 days' annual leave
  • Excellent mix of projects across East Anglia and London

You’ll work on a good mix of residential and commercial schemes, collaborating closely with a chartered Structural Engineer and Associate who is also keen to mentor you towards chartership if this is one of your ambitions. Great time to be joining these guys as they go from strength to strength. With an excellent social side and great team ethic, you’ll be supported in your career ambitions with the chance to take a lead on projects from day one.
